DOBRZENSKI, Jacob Johannes Wenceslaus (1623-1697). Nova et amaenior de admirando fontium genio … philosophia. Ferrara: Alfonso and Giovanni Battista de Marestis, 1657.
Small 2° (319 x 219mm). Additional engraved title, printer’s device on printed title and repeated on final leaf, 55 engraved illustrations, woodcut head- and tailpieces, initials. (Frontispiece with mainly marginal light soiling, small part of margin torn away, just touching image, occasional very light browning or marginal thumb-soiling.) Contemporary limp vellum (lightly soiled, new front free endpaper). Provenance: Lucas Fanti (18th/19th century; first priest of S. Maria Iubenicorum, Venice; bookplate on pastedown: 'Lucas Fanti Sac. Theo. Doct. Primus Presbyter Ecclesiæ Venetæ S. Mariæ Jubenicorum D.D. orate pro me'.)
FIRST EDITION . A scarce work describing and illustrating a variety of hydraulic machines including a water-clock, a steam engine and fountains. Berlin Kat. 3612; cf. Wellcome II, 425 (dated 1659).
